Hybrid intensity and likelihood ratio tracking (iLRT) filter for multitarget detection

摘要

A particle version of a PHD / Intensity filter is coupled with a cumulative log-likelihood ratio (CLLR) detector to enable multiple target detection and track extraction. The filter provides each particle with a path history, or target trajectory. The CLLR evaluated for such a particle path is the quickest possible detector of target presence on the path. This hybrid approach is useful because track extraction methods based on the CLLR for the particle paths are grounded in an optimal target detection statistic, not merely on the relative abundance of particles that represent the output of the PHD / Intensity filter. The utility of the hybrid intensity and likelihood ratio tracking (iLRT) filter approach is demonstrated by example.
